Indian Law
The attorneys practicing in the area of Indian Law have many years of experience giving them a deep understanding and respect for the traditional values important to each tribe. The Firm is committed to providing tribal governments the same level of high-quality legal representation demanded by businesses, corporations, and federal, state and local governments. The Firm’s Indian Law practice includes Indian Law litigation, protection and advancement of tribal sovereignty, preparation of tribal codes and constitutions, protection of tribal environmental, natural resources and water rights, infrastructure development, health care advocacy, housing development and financing, tribal taxation, revenue allocation, probate planning, employment and labor counseling and training, resort and casino development, gaming development and management, gaming commission training and representation, tribal corporate and business law, protection of burial, sacred and historic sites and artifacts, fee-to-trust processing, tribal-State compact negotiations, federal legislation and appropriations, bond and other financing, on and off-reservation construction and real estate development, tribal trademark, copyright and patent protection. The Firm also provides services to companies seeking assistance for business opportunities with Indian tribes.
